What a nice place to camp. I worked remotely while camping. Full receptions for Optus & non for Telstra. Free wi-fi is also available (I personally haven't used though). Clean toilets. Nice creek. Nice walking circuits. Shady & grassy areas available. Large matured trees around.
Some cons
- Creek is stagnant at some places
- Camp area can be full in public holidays etc.
- Creek water can be very low or flooding during rains
- No showers
- (No luck seeing a single platypus) lol

Recent floods had water over grass area. Water in creek at least 10 meters above normal creek level.
This campsite has had upgrade. ($1,000,000). New facilities, Creek steps and entry. Landscaping. WIFI (limited)
To camp you must book on line.
In winter a great place to visit and camp. heaps of room.
4 K of dirt road in. Local Jimna info centre has limited supplies and some medical.
Road to mountain is long, winding and affected by weather.
Forrest drives. see local Jimna info centre for maps and local knowledge

It's a lovely big park. Lot's of space and very peaceful. The toilets are clean. There is water taps but it's not for drinking unless you boil it. No bins. There are walks as well. Lots of Kangaroos, birds and bandicoot. There is phone reception and sms available but no internet.

Town in AustraliaLinville is a rural town and locality in the Somerset Region, Queensland, Australia. In the 2016 census, Linville had a population of 156 people. source
